Command-line user interfaces:

  • The user and computer interact with one another using the commands or through program code.
  • The command line interface was the popular before the introduction of the GUI (Graphical user Interface).
  • When a command is typed to interact with the computer it is called as “command Line interface”.
  • The usage of commands in interacting with the computer requires user to know basic syntax knowledge on how the command needs to be typed such that the computer will respond accordingly.
  • It will be little difficult for the beginner level user to properly learn the syntax of the commands.
  • The commands are entered in the prompt screen for its execution.
